Pictured here is one of the simpler types of snap-attaching tool with the four pieces that must be attached to make each stud-and-socket snap pair. You use a hammer as the force on the tool that punches the little spikes on one of the narrow rings through the fabric into the stud or socket on the other side of the fabric, holding the unit quite securely in place. This type of tool, with snaps, costs less than $15. It's not difficult to use, but you might ruin a couple of the little spiky rings before you get the hang of it, so get a few extras.
